Output 756cbe31f27f302c3681d1cf043a00214cd8c959f2efb264416dc7ed827685d9:11

value
1177884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1f5bce33bfb8351e9f027ddbb50426b4926c44 OP_EQUAL
address
3Qrh86xHbYPc7gPRscEvmjsbJ5KFg6ckhQ
transaction
756cbe31f27f302c3681d1cf043a00214cd8c959f2efb264416dc7ed827685d9
spent
true